Technical Proficiency: A deep understanding of PCB design software (such as Altium Designer, KiCad, Eagle, or OrCAD) and proficiency in using it efficiently is crucial. This includes knowledge of schematic capture, PCB layout, routing techniques, and design rule checks (DRC).
Electrical Engineering Knowledge: Strong fundamentals in electrical engineering are necessary to comprehend circuit designs, signal integrity, power distribution, and impedance control. Knowledge of electronics components and their characteristics is also vital.
Experience with Design Tools: Experience with CAD tools specific to PCB design is invaluable. Familiarity with library creation, component footprints, design libraries, and simulation tools can streamline the design process.
